What does a Restylane demonstration look like?
RESTYLANE®: Made in Sweden, Restylane ® (Q-Med) is a hyaluronic acid product that lasts much longer than (Zyplast) when injected into folds around the mouth. In countries worldwide, more than a million people have been treated with Restylane ® successfully.
For a more pronounced mouth, your doctor injects Restylane ® inside the upper and/or lower lip. This is often combined with the marking of the contour of the lip; your doctor injects Restylane ® gel along the lip line. This prevents lipstick bleeding into lines around your lips. Gel may also be injected in the lines that go toward the nose, for an optimal result.

What are the different injectable facial fillers?
Injectable tissue fillers diminish wrinkles and fill in creases, folds, and facial depressions, and many of these can make a big difference in your appearance.
Because we all eventually see signs of aging in our skin, doctors are doing lots of injections these days-- BOTOX®, Dysport, Collagen, the NEW Sculptra, Juvederm, Radiesse® (formerly Radiance ) and Restylane® are some of the most popular. Some patients choose to have these treatments along the way so that they will never need invasive surgery ; they stay happy with the results of stopgap skin treatments.

Do Facial Injections Hurt?
Because we all eventually see signs of aging in our skin, doctors are doing lots of injections these days-- BOTOX®, Dysport, Collagen, the NEW Sculptra, Juvederm, Radiesse® (formerly Radiance ) and Restylane® are some of the most popular.
Some patients choose to have these treatments along the way so that they will never need invasive surgery; they stay happy with the results of stopgap skin treatments.
While receiving facial injections you may experience mild discomfort, but to ease the treatment, your doctor at Facial Plastic Surgery Associates will use a numbing medication.
